Performs medical records activities including filing, pulling, and delivering medical records to the proper location and handling the information confidentially. Researches medical records to locate health data as requested. Maintains and utilizes a variety of health record indexes and storage and retrieval systems. Is able to process, store, and retrieve health information. Assists in identification of medical records, special studies, research, and or special projects needed.

  • All aspects of clerical functions within the department.
  • Is organized and professional.
  • Assists with answering telephones.
  • Reminds patients of appointments if not using the Auto Reminder in Athena.
  • Pleasantly greets patients, visitors and family members.
  • Verifies insurance and collects payments from patients.
  • Assists with all positions within the department as deemed necessary according to work volume and demand.
  • Scans, organizes and uploads all paper documents into an electronic health records.
  • Accesses, retrieves and delivers charts upon request of other health care personnel.
  • Copies and distributes records as appropriate.
  • Prepares medical records files to release or transfer to providers, patients, insurance companies, and attorneys according to policy and procedure related to HIPAA compliance.
  • Researches medical records to locate health data as requested.
  • Pulls charts as required for patient visits.
  • Help maintain the day to day scheduling of patient appointments.
  • Composes and types routine correspondence.
  • Copy and file correspondence as needed.
  • Routes incoming mail.
  • HIPAA compliance.
  • Orders and maintains front office supplies.
  • Responsible for extracting old records from EHR systems and adding items to Athena Health.
  • Responsible for pulling health information from QHN and entering the data either as a structured data or as a formal document.
  • Responsible for entering health history and problem lists based off of documentation that is extracted.
  • Fiduciary Responsibility. The Clinic Office Clerk is a fiduciary of the organization, and is obligated to act in the best interest and for the benefit of the organization at all times.


Requirements

  • High school graduate or equivalent.
  • Must have the ability to read, write and follow instructions.
  • Excellent typing, computer skills, and data entry knowledge required.
  • Ease of proficiency with various software products.
  • Excellent organizational skills required.
  • Ability to pay attention to detail.
  • Multi-tasking a must.
  • Previous experience in a Medical Clinic Office setting preferred.
  • Works effectively with patients, physicians, physician office personnel, and department personnel.
  • Must be able to work efficiently with frequent interruptions.
  • Completion of a medical terminology course preferred.
